TICKET-4412: Vault lockout blocking markdown pipeline deploy. The Quillforge render workers can't pull sanitizer configs because the Bramblevault instance auto-sealed after three failed unseal attempts Tuesday night. Renders are falling back to raw-text mode, which breaks embedded tables in the Larkspur docs portal. Marisol has quorum approval from two keyholders; third is out until Friday. For the sync: we'll use the emergency recovery path instead of waiting. The passphrase for the sealed recovery shard is below.

unlock words, bafof-kawef: soreth-nordor-belwyn-gorvan-julael-belys

## Deployment

Welcome aboard! Before you deploy Larkmill anywhere, know that it talks to the Quillbase pricing API upstream, and that API falls over more often than we'd like. So we wrap every call in a circuit breaker: after a run of failures it opens, requests short-circuit to cached prices, and after a cooldown it half-opens to probe. Don't disable it in staging — we test the breaker paths there on purpose. When you provision a new environment, set the breaker configuration to these values.

deployment values, kagug-bagef:
wenius:
  pin: 8006
  tenant: tameth
  seal: seal_6cc08e04
  metrics_host: metrics.wenius.torvaworks.corp
  standby_team: jormir
  escalation: julvan-istius
  nonce: a127de

## Break-Glass: Tarnwick Thumbnail Queue

The Tarnwick media service generates thumbnails through a priority queue backed by the Holloway broker. Under normal review, changes to queue concurrency or dead-letter handling go through staged rollout. In an incident where the queue wedges and dead-letter volume exceeds the alert threshold, an operator may drain and replay jobs from the break-glass console. Reviewers should note this path bypasses rate limits entirely. The console accepts the recovery passphrase printed below.

recovery phrase for fajeg-kawep: druix-gorius-briax-ulaeth-fraox-lammir-pelox-jormir-pelwyn-julir

Night-shift staff: Floor 4 of the Tellhaven Building opens this week. After 21:00, access is via the rear stairwell only; the lifts are locked out overnight during the settling period. Complete a walk-through of the new floor once per shift and log it. The stairwell keypad accepts the code below.

badge for yahop-fawep: bdg-XBKXI-68071